Dear Helen,
Thank you for your e-mail and the photos of New York. Here are some photos of my family trip in Wuhan. In the first photo, my sister Jane is wearing Chinese traditional clothes on the Yellow Crane Tower(黄鹤楼). In the second picture, my father and I are swimming in a river. It's so cool! In the next picture, my parents, Jane and I are eating a kind of great noodle. Its name is hot dry noodles. It tastes very nice!
In the last picture, my family are at my friend's home. We are having some mooncakes because it's the Mid-Autumn Festival(中秋节).It's an important festival in China. On this day, all the families get together and have a happy dinner.
I think Wuhan is a nice city in China. People there are friendly. One day I wish to go there again.
Yours,
Frank

My young brother is not clever. He can't answer questions right. My parents are worried about him. One day, I take him to a zoo. Then I ask him three questions. The first question is "What do you see in the zoo?" the second is "Who often gives you money?" and the third is "What do you have for your breakfast?" He can’t answer any of them. Then I tell him again and again: the first answer is "elephants and bears"; the second answer is "my father and my brother" and the third answer is "bread and milk". Then he retells the questions and answers. At last I ask the three questions again. He can give the right answers: 1, elephants and bears; 2, my father and my brother; and 3, bread and milk. I am very happy.
When we get home, I tell my parents that my younger brother can answer my questions right. Then I begin to ask him "What do you see in the zoo?" he answers, "Bread and milk." "Who often gives you money?" "Elephants and bears," "What do you have for breakfast?" I cry angrily. "My father and my brother" answers he.
